c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Geoffroy
Level: Powered On

Combobox items chosen with If

hello,

 

I have a Editform that has multiple fields.

 

 The combobox that I have problem is "Accès".

Capture.PNG

 

 

The items property of this combobox is : 

If(Profil = "Admin" ; Choices('DR ACL_GESCO_Acces'.mozn) ; ["Périmètre Entreprise" ; "Périmètre RA"] )

 

The SearchFields property of this combobox is : 

["Value"]

 

Here are the errors that powerapps shows me :

Combobox.Searchitems = Numbers of arguments invalid : 1 was received, 3 or more were expected

Combobox.Searchitems = The formule contains "Parenclose" or "Eof" were expected

 

Do you know where the problem could come from ?

 

Thank you in advance

 

 

 

8 REPLIES 8
Anonymous
Not applicable

Re: Combobox items chosen with If

Hi @Geoffroy

Can you share with us the error shown when you click on the red cross ?

 

Here we can't see the error you have

 

Best regards,

Louis

Geoffroy
Level: Powered On

Re: Combobox items chosen with If

These are my combobox errors (in French sorry)

 

 

Numbers of arguments invalid : 1 was received, 3 or more were expected

Capture.PNG

 

 

 

The formule contains "Parenclose" but "Eof" were expected

Capture2.png

Anonymous
Not applicable

Re: Combobox items chosen with If

No problem I'm french too.

I just think your syntax in the field isn't valid.

Can you show the contents of your SearchItems statement ?

The code ?

 

Louis

Geoffroy
Level: Powered On

Re: Combobox items chosen with If

Ah un compatriote, ça fait plaisir !

 

je n'ai pas de propriétés SearchItems sur le composant ?! 

Par contre j'ai bien la propriété SearchFields que j'ai laissé par défaut.

 

Penses-tu que l'erreur vient de la manière où j'ajoute mes strings dans la partie else de mon if ?

If(Profil = "Admin" ; Choices('DR ACL_GESCO_Acces'.mozn) ; ["Périmètre Entreprise" ; "Périmètre RA"] )

 

Ci-dessous les propriétés de ma combobox :

 

Capture.PNG

Anonymous
Not applicable

Re: Combobox items chosen with If

Ahah oui !

Ben je t'avoue que je ne comprends pas tes messages d'erreurs alors...
Effectivement ça peut venir de là! Je te conseille de créer peut-être une collection à la place d'une liste toute faite, ça peut marcher je pense

 

Ca serait comme ça :

ClearCollect(NonAdminList;
{Col:"Périmètre Entreprise"};
{Col:"Périmètre RA"})

Tu mets ça sur le OnVisible de ta page et ensuite dans ta clause Item tu mets NonAdminList

 

Tiens moi au courant Smiley Happy

Geoffroy
Level: Powered On

Re: Combobox items chosen with If

Merci pour la solution LouisC !

 

Ma combobox ne me fait plus d'erreur, mais j'ai d'autres champs qui reprennent la valeur de cette combobox et maintenant c'est eux qui me posent soucis.

 

Ils reprenaient la valeur de ma combobox via cette ligne : DataCardValue2.Selected.Value

Et j'ai beau essayer d'atteindre la valeur de ma combobox par d'autres syntaxtes j'ai toujours une erreur...

 

 

Ci-dessous le détail de l'erreur :

 

Capture.PNG

 

 

Anonymous
Not applicable

Re: Combobox items chosen with If

Alors pour ça il y a plusieurs solutions.

En fait je pense que le code a changé le type même de ton Dropdown...

Essaye soit de changer Value par Option, soit de change Selected par SelectedText.

L'un des deux devrait fonctionner. Smiley Happy

 

Bien à toi,

 

Louis

Geoffroy
Level: Powered On

Re: Combobox items chosen with If

Malheureusement j'ai déjà essayé Selected.Text, Selected.Value également SelectedItems et Option.

Rien n'y fait

Helpful resources

Announcements
firstImage

PowerApps Monthly Community Call!

Join us next Wednesday for our Demo Extravaganza, October 16, 2019 8am PDT.

firstImage

Microsoft Business Applications Virtual Launch Event

Join us for an in-depth look at the new innovations across Dynamics 365 and the Microsoft Power Platform.

firstImage

Watch Sessions On Demand!

Continue your learning in our online communities.

Power Platform 2019 release wave 2 plan

Power Platform 2019 release wave 2 plan

Features releasing from October 2019 through March 2020

FirstImage

Power Platform World Tour

Coming to a city near you

thirdimage

PowerApps Community User Group Member Badge

Fill out a quick form to claim your user group badge now!

FourthImage

Join PowerApps User Group!!

Connect, share, and learn with your peers year-round

SecondImage

Power Platform Summit North America

Register by September 5 to save $200

Top Kudoed Authors
Users Online
Currently online: 368 members 4,398 guests
Please welcome our newest community members: